The Bright Color version of the Old Masters Method.

This is a 11"x14" Oil Painting on Gessoed on hardboard. This time I used jewel toned oil paint colors instead of the brown tones. This is mainly a transparent paint painting. The only opaque color I used was white.

This is a very time consuming method.
